How they compare
North Macedonia currently reports 7.70 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ents against 7.27 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ents in Guyana, a difference of 429,340 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ents.
That makes North Macedonia's figure about 1.1 times Guyana's.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 175 shared years of data; in 1850 it was Guyana ahead.
Guyana ranks 140th and North Macedonia ranks 138th of 198 countries.
Across the 18 decades both report, Guyana averaged higher in 7 and North Macedonia in 11.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Guyana | North Macedonia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1850s | 158,698 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 65,461 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 93,237 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| Guyana |
| 1860s | 179,289 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 70,638 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 108,651 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| Guyana |
| 1870s | 206,528 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 78,468 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 128,060 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| Guyana |
| 1880s | 237,163 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 87,760 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 149,403 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| Guyana |
| 1890s | 266,919 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 124,787 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 142,132 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| Guyana |
| 1900s | 294,566 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 197,230 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 97,336 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| Guyana |
| 1910s | 322,730 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 203,520 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 119,210 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| Guyana |
| 1920s | 367,077 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 790,278 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 423,201 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| North Macedonia |
| 1930s | 427,281 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 952,440 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 525,159 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| North Macedonia |
| 1940s | 347,317 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 928,408 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 581,092 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| North Macedonia |
| 1950s | 661,453 t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 2.36 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 1.70 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| North Macedonia |
| 1960s | 1.30 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 4.51 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 3.21 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| North Macedonia |
| 1970s | 2.18 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 8.21 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 6.03 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| North Macedonia |
| 1980s | 2.04 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 11.23 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 9.19 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| North Macedonia |
| 1990s | 2.03 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 9.78 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 7.74 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| North Macedonia |
| 2000s | 2.30 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 9.54 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 7.23 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| North Macedonia |
| 2010s | 2.66 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 8.54 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 5.87 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| North Macedonia |
| 2020s | 5.78 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 8.02 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| 2.24 million tonnes of CO₂ equivalents | North Macedonia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
